Output 21f89d59e68f9aa5afdeccce39c0eae575bf0c75e242ca42ab9d67d8b7e78e5c:18

value
3626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 63a5e1bc2753f4f1d13e13928a8257376e5c1b74bdb23865937b6e147ab1afbf
address
bc1pvwj7r0p82060r5f7zwfg4qjhxah9cxm5hkersevn0dhpg74347ls4ugmnf
transaction
21f89d59e68f9aa5afdeccce39c0eae575bf0c75e242ca42ab9d67d8b7e78e5c